OxiSelect TBARS Assay Kit (MDA Quantitation) |
|||
STA-330 | Cell Biolabs | 200 assays | EUR 790.8 |
Description: The TBARS (Thiobarbituric Acid Reactive Substances) assay is well-established for screening and monitoring lipid peroxidation. MDA forms a 1:2 adduct with thiobarbituric acid; the MDA-TBA adduct can then be measured. Our OxiSelect TBARS Assay Kit provides a much more user-friendly protocol to measure the MDA-TBA adduct. Reaction volumes are much smaller than the traditional assay, so much less sample is required. Also, reactions can be performed in standard polypropylene tubes - no glass tubes or glass marbles are required. Important Note: MDA adducts are not stable long term. For best results test all samples immediately upon collection, or freeze them at -80ºC for up to one month. MDA may be degraded in samples that have been frozen for longer periods; in such cases more reliable results may be obtained from more stable markers of oxidative stress such as protein carbonyl, 8-OHdG or 4-HNE. |

OxiSelect Superoxide Dismutase Activity Assay Kit |
|||
STA-340 | Cell Biolabs | 100 assays | EUR 762 |
Description: Superoxide dismutase (SOD), which catalyzes the dismutation of the superoxide anion into hydrogen peroxide and molecular oxygen, is one of the most important antioxidant enzymes. SOD enzymes are classified into three groups: cytosolic CuZn-SOD, mitochondrial Mn-SOD, and extracellular Ec-SOD. Our OxiSelect Superoxide Dismutase Activity Assay uses a xanthine/xanthine oxidase (XOD) system to generate superoxide anions and a chromagen to produce a water-soluble formazan dye upon reduction by superoxide anions. The superoxide dismutase activity is determined as the inhibition or reduction of chromagen. |

OxiSelect Total Glutathione (GSSG/GSH) Assay Kit |
|||
STA-312 | Cell Biolabs | 100 assays | EUR 622.8 |
Description: The OxiSelect Total Glutathione Assay Kit is a quantitative assay for measuring the total glutathione content within a sample (GSH/GSSG). Glutathione Reductase reduces oxidized glutathione (GSSG) to reduced glutathione (GSH) in the presence of NADPH. Subsequently, the chromogen reacts with the thiol group of GSH to produce a colored compound that absorbs at 405 nm. The total glutathione content in unknown samples is determined by comparison with the predetermined glutathione standard curve. The rate of chromophore production is proportional to the concentration of glutathione within the sample. The rate can be determined from the absorbance change over time. Metaphosphoric acid is provided to remove interfering proteins or enzymes from samples. |
OxiSelect Intracellular ROS Assay Kit (Green Fluorescence) |
|||
STA-342 | Cell Biolabs | 96 assays | EUR 762 |
Description: The OxiSelect ROS Assay Kit is a cell-based assay for measuring hydroxyl, peroxyl, and other reactive oxygen species activity within a cell. The assay employs the cell-permeable fluorogenic probe DCFH-DA, which diffuses into cells and is deacetylcated by cellular esterases into the non-fluorescent DCFH (Figure 1). In the presence of ROS, DCFH is rapidly oxidized to highly fluorescent DCF. Fluorescence is read on a standard fluorometric plate reader. |

OxiSelect Hydrogen Peroxide / Peroxidase Assay Kit (Fluorometric) |
|||
STA-344 | Cell Biolabs | 500 assays | EUR 679.2 |
Description: The OxiSelect Hydrogen Peroxide/Peroxidase Assay Kit is a sensitive quantitative fluorometric assay for hydrogen peroxide or peroxidase. In the presence of HRP, ADHP reacts with H2O2 in a 1:1 stoichiometry to produce highly fluorescent Resorufin. The Resorufin product can be easily read by a fluorescence microplate reader with an excitation of 530-560 nm and an emission of 590 nm, or for absorbance at 560 nm. Fluorescence values are proportional to the H2O2 or peroxidase levels within the samples. The H2O2 or peroxidase content in unknown samples is determined by comparison with its respective standard curve. |
OxiSelect Cellular Antioxidant Assay Kit (Green Fluorescence) |
|||
STA-349 | Cell Biolabs | 192 assays | EUR 644.4 |
Description: The OxiSelect Cellular Antioxidant Assay Kit is a cell-based assay for measuring the activity of an exogenous antioxidant compound within adherent cells. Cells are first cultured in a 96-well black fluorescence cell culture plate until confluent. Then the cells are pre-incubated with a cell-permeable DCFH-DA fluorescence probe dye and the bioflavonoid Quercetin, or the antioxidant sample being tested. After a brief incubation, the cells are washed, and the reaction started by adding the Free Radical Initiator. The Free Radical Initiator creates free radicals that convert the probe to highly fluorescent DCF. The Quercetin inhibits the formation of free radicals, and thus DCF formation, in a concentration dependent manner. |

OxiSelect Intracellular Nitric Oxide (NO) Assay Kit (Fluorometric) |
|||
STA-800 | Cell Biolabs | 96 assays | EUR 588 |
Description: The OxiSelect Intracellular Nitric Oxide Assay Kit is a cell-based assay for rapid detection of intracellular NO or NOS activity in cultured cells. In brief, the cell-permeant NO probe passively diffuses into cells and is deacetylated by cellular esterases to a non-fluorescent intermediate. When intracellular nitric oxide encounters this intermediate, it rapidly oxidizes to a highly fluorescent, triazolo-fluorescein analog. The fluorescence intensity is proportional to the NO levels within the cell cytosol (detection limit of ~3 nM). The kit?s provided Nitric Oxide Fluorometric Probe is NO specific, has excellent photostablity and pH stability, and is detected with standard fluorescein filters. The probe is suitable for flow cytometry, fluorescent microscopy, and fluorescent microplate detection. Each kit provides sufficient reagents to perform up to 96 assays, including blanks, standards, and unknown samples. |

OxiSelect In Vitro Nitric Oxide (Nitrite / Nitrate) Assay Kit (Fluorometric) |
|||
STA-801 | Cell Biolabs | 100 assays | EUR 567.6 |
Description: Cell Biolabs? OxiSelect Nitric Oxide (Nitrite/Nitrate) Assay Kit is a simple, colorimetric assay that quantitatively measures NO in various samples by NO2-/NO3- determination. First, the nitrate (NO3-) in the sample is converted to nitrite (NO2-) by nitrate reductase enzyme. Next, total nitrite is detected with Griess Reagents as a colored azo dye product (absorbance 540 nm). Each kit provides sufficient reagents to perform up to 100 assays using a 96-well microtiter plate format, including blanks, standards and unknown samples. The kit is suitable for serum, plasma, urine, saliva, lysates, and media (see Preparation of Samples) with detection sensitivity limit of ~ 2 µM (in 50 µL sample volume). |

OxiSelect Nitrotyrosine Protein Immunoblot Kit |
|||
STA-303 | Cell Biolabs | 10 blots | EUR 490.8 |
Description: Nitric oxide influences a variety of biological processes including cell proliferation, apoptosis, neurotoxicity and extracellular matrix remodeling. Nitric oxide reacts with superoxide to form peroxynitrite, which in turn nitrates tyrosine residues in proteins. Nitrotyrosine therefore serves as a marker for peroxynitrite action in a variety of disease states and in conditions of cellular damage and oxidative stress. Our OxiSelect Nitrotyrosine Immunoblot Kit provides a simple method to measure the formation of 3-nitrotyrosine in proteins by Western blot detection. |
